Governorba-Kereit launches distribution of food parcels in Mahra
[05/06/2018 08:52]
MAHRA-SABA
Governor of MahraRajehba-Kereit launched on Tuesday distribution of 1500 food parcels on affected people overMekunu cyclone hit the province days ago.
The parcels have beenprovided by the UAE Red Crescent.
Governor ba-Kereit valued efforts of the UAE Red Crescent in providing food assistances, thanking the State of Emirates for this humanitarian role.
